Protein matters more than most people think
When people lose weight quickly, one of the biggest goals should also be protecting muscle.
Muscle matters.
Not just for aesthetics, but for metabolism, strength, energy, recovery, and long-term health.
Without enough protein, some people notice:
• weakness
• slower recovery
• increased fatigue
• muscle loss
• feeling less strong overall
• lower satiety
This is one reason I talk about protein so much with clients.
Fat loss is great.
But preserving muscle matters too.
Carbs are not the enemy
I know carbs have been demonized online for years.
But carbs are also fuel.
Especially for:
• workouts
• nervous system support
• recovery
• hormones
• thyroid health
• mood
• brain function
Many women unintentionally cut calories and carbs way too aggressively on RETA because hunger becomes so low.
And then they wonder why they feel exhausted.
Sometimes it’s not that something is wrong.
Sometimes the body simply needs more support.

Why NAD+ is entering the conversation
Another thing people are becoming curious about is NAD+ support.
NAD+ plays a role in:
• cellular energy
• metabolism
• mitochondrial function
• repair and recovery
Some people become interested in NAD+ support during periods of:
• fatigue
• burnout
• low energy
• poor recovery
• aggressive dieting
Especially when they feel depleted from eating substantially less.
The idea is simple:
How can we support the body’s energy systems while going through transformation?
